‘Matilda’ and ‘Vanya and Sonia and Masha and Spike’ win New York Drama Critics’ Circle Awards

NEW YORK, N.Y. – The New York Drama Critics’ Circle has voted “Vanya and Sonia and Masha and Spike” as best play and “Matilda” as best musical.

The circle on Friday also handed out special citations to the New York City Center’s “Encore!” concert series, to the Soho Rep for a stellar season and to John Lee Beatty for career excellence in scenic design.

Christopher Durang’s “Vanya and Sonia” beat out “The Assembled Parties” for best play honour on the fourth ballot. The group chose not to pick a best foreign play recipient.

The Circle is composed of drama critics from daily newspapers, magazines, wire services and websites based in the New York metropolitan area. The Associated Press is a member.

The awards will be presented at a private ceremony on May 13.
